ZIP 94572 is wealthier than most US places, with a median household income of $91,484. Population has held roughly steady since 2024. Median home value is $663,200. Households here earn about 28% less than the Contra Costa County median. Among the 42 ZIP codes in Contra Costa County, 94572 ranks 34th by median household income.

Frequently asked

How many people live in ZIP code 94572?

ZIP code 94572 has about 8,976 residents according to the 2024 American Community Survey.

What is the median household income in ZIP code 94572?

The typical household in ZIP code 94572 earns about $91,484 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.

Is ZIP code 94572 expensive?

In ZIP code 94572, the median home is worth about $663,200, and the typical rent is about $2,190 a month.

How educated are people in ZIP code 94572?

About 31.6% of adults age 25 and over in ZIP code 94572 h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What is the poverty rate in ZIP code 94572?

About 8.4% of people in ZIP code 94572 live below the federal poverty line.
